Senate Bill S8246

Signed By Governor
2021-2022 Legislative Session

Allows for the county of Albany to impose an additional ninety-five cent surcharge per access line per month to pay for costs associated with maintaining the 911 emergency telephone system

2021-S8246 - Summary

Allows for the county of Albany to impose an additional ninety-five cent surcharge per access line per month on the customers of every wireless service supplier within Albany county to pay for costs associated with maintaining the 911 emergency telephone system.

 AN ACT to amend the county law, in  relation  to  communication  service
   surcharges  applied  to Albany county; and providing for the repeal of
   such provisions upon expiration thereof
 
   THE P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F NEW YORK, REPRESENTED IN SENATE AND  ASSEM-
 BLY, DO ENACT AS FOLLOWS:
 
   Section  1.  The  county law is amended by adding a new section 338 to
 read as follows:
   § 338. COUNTY OF ALBANY ENHANCED 911 EMERGENCY  TELEPHONE  SYSTEM.  1.
 NOTWITHSTANDING THE PROVISIONS OF ANY LAW TO THE CONTRARY, THE COUNTY OF
 ALBANY  ACTING  THROUGH  ITS  LOCAL  COUNTY  LEGISLATIVE BODY, IS HEREBY
 AUTHORIZED AND EMPOWERED TO ADOPT, AMEND OR REPEAL LOCAL LAWS TO  IMPOSE
 A  SURCHARGE, IN ADDITION TO THE SURCHARGE ESTABLISHED AND IMPOSED UNDER
 SECTION THREE HUNDRED THREE OF THIS CHAPTER, IN AN AMOUNT NOT TO  EXCEED
 NINETY-FIVE  CENTS  PER  ACCESS LINE PER MONTH ON THE CUSTOMERS OF EVERY
 SERVICE SUPPLIER WITHIN SUCH MUNICIPALITY TO PAY FOR THE  COSTS  ASSOCI-
 ATED  WITH  OBTAINING,  OPERATING  AND MAINTAINING THE TELECOMMUNICATION
 EQUIPMENT AND TELEPHONE SERVICES  NEEDED  TO  PROVIDE  AN  ENHANCED  911
 (E911) EMERGENCY TELEPHONE SYSTEM TO SERVE SUCH COUNTY.
   2.  ANY  SUCH  LOCAL  LAW SHALL STATE THE AMOUNT OF THE SURCHARGE, THE
 DATE ON WHICH THE SERVICE SUPPLIER SHALL BEGIN TO ADD SUCH SURCHARGE  TO
 THE  BILLINGS  OF ITS CUSTOMERS AND, TO THE EXTENT PRACTICABLE, THE DATE
 ON WHICH SUCH E911 SERVICE IS TO BEGIN. SUCH LOCAL LAW MAY AUTHORIZE THE
 SERVICE SUPPLIER TO BEGIN BILLING ITS CUSTOMERS FOR SUCH SURCHARGE PRIOR
 TO THE DATE THE E911 SYSTEM SERVICE IS TO BEGIN.
   3. ANY SERVICE SUPPLIER WITHIN A  MUNICIPALITY  WHICH  HAS  IMPOSED  A
 SURCHARGE  PURSUANT  TO  THE PROVISIONS OF THIS SECTION SHALL BE GIVEN A
 MINIMUM OF FORTY-FIVE DAYS WRITTEN NOTICE PRIOR TO  THE  DATE  IT  SHALL
 BEGIN TO ADD SUCH SURCHARGE TO THE BILLINGS OF ITS CUSTOMERS OR PRIOR TO
 ANY MODIFICATION TO OR CHANGE IN THE SURCHARGE AMOUNT.
   4.  THE  SURCHARGE  ESTABLISHED  PURSUANT  TO  THE  PROVISIONS OF THIS
 SECTION SHALL BE IMPOSED ON A PER ACCESS LINE BASIS ON ALL CURRENT BILLS
 RENDERED FOR LOCAL EXCHANGE ACCESS SERVICE WITHIN THE 911 SERVICE AREA.
